GoldenVizR checks charts against 25 practical visualization rules inspired by The 25 Golden Rules of Data Viz course at goldenviz.org.
The rules are grouped into three families:
| Rule | What GoldenVizR checks |
|---|---|
| 1 Clear title | Whether the chart has a meaningful title that names the subject or message. |
| 2 Axis labels | Whether x and y axes are labeled clearly enough to understand values and units. |
| 3 Missing values and gaps | Whether missing data or visible gaps are detected in the plotted data. |
| 4 Legend clarity | Whether mapped color, fill, shape, or other legend aesthetics have usable legend text. |
| 5 Source and context | Whether a caption, subtitle, or source gives enough context for interpretation. |
| 6 Annotation for key message | Whether obvious gaps, missing values, or key-message needs are supported by annotation. |
| Rule | What GoldenVizR checks |
|---|---|
| 7 Readable text | Whether explicit text sizes are likely to remain readable. |
| 8 Accessible color choices | Whether the number of encoded colors is likely to remain distinguishable. |
| 9 Avoid clutter | Whether layer count, mark count, and geom variety suggest unnecessary clutter. |
| 10 Grid and guide balance | Whether grid and guide styling is balanced rather than heavy or absent when needed. |
| 11 Consistent formatting | Whether scale and formatting metadata are internally consistent. |
| 12 Appropriate chart type | Whether the selected geom is plausible for the mapped data, such as avoiding lines over unordered categories. |
| 13 Readable scale labels | Whether axis and scale labels are present and readable. |
| 14 Overplotting management | Whether dense point layers may require transparency, aggregation, jitter, or binning. |
| 15 Direct labeling when useful | Whether direct labels could reduce legend lookup for small multi-series charts. |
| 16 Visual hierarchy | Whether title and text signals create a clear visual hierarchy. |
| Rule | What GoldenVizR checks |
|---|---|
| 17 Truthful scale | Whether scale choices appear truthful for the chart type. |
| 18 No distorted baseline | Whether bar, column, or area charts preserve a zero baseline when required. |
| 19 Avoid misleading encodings | Whether high-risk encodings, such as area or size mappings, may mislead. |
| 20 Handle outliers honestly | Whether numeric outliers are present and whether they appear acknowledged. |
| 21 Proportional areas | Whether area-like encodings are used proportionally. |
| 22 Uncertainty when needed | Whether uncertainty layers such as ribbons, error bars, or smoothing intervals are present when needed. |
| 23 Avoid cherry picking | Whether limited scales without context may hide relevant data selection. |
| 24 Respect data granularity | Whether the visual form respects the data granularity, such as avoiding connected lines for unordered categories. |
| 25 Neutral framing | Whether title and subtitle avoid loaded or manipulative framing words. |
